


Overview
DOM-aware browser extension for authoring versioned web demos and manuals
Screenshots go stale, and one small UI change means re-recording the whole video. Tours you build with Manuscript don't break when the page changes — click to point, layer notes, press play. Manuscript is a browser extension for putting together step-by-step product tours, walkthroughs, and user manuals on the web (works on Chromium-based browsers — Chrome, Microsoft Edge, and others). Click the parts of a page you want to highlight, drop a spotlight on each, layer text boxes or hand-drawn arrows, then press play. ■ What sets it apart 1. Tours that don't break when the page changes Manuscript remembers each step's element three ways at once — by stable attribute (data-testid, id, aria-label), then by text and surrounding structure, then by viewport position with nearby words. A renamed class, an edited button label, or a small layout reflow won't make your tour go missing. 2. Your work, in a JSON file Every tour is a JSON file you download. Commit it to git, review it in a pull request, version it next to the code it documents. No cloud lock-in. 3. Nothing to install on the site you're documenting Manuscript lives in your browser, not in the page. Document your own product, a customer's portal, an internal tool, or any site on the web — without touching a line of its code. 4. Viewers replay it without installing anything Embed a finished tour on a page (standalone player) and visitors step through it right in their browser — no extension required. Drop it into your docs, a landing page, or an internal dashboard. Only the author needs the extension. ■ What you can do · Pick page elements with a click — even inside embedded mini-pages (iframes) · Spotlight to draw the eye — adjustable ring color, thickness, and dim level · Add text boxes, 8 shapes, hand-drawn arrows, and freehand drawing · Step-by-step replay with read-aloud narration (browser voices + Google voices) · A detached presenter window with a step list and keyboard controls · 4 palettes + dark mode — picks up the host site's brand colors and fonts so your tour fits in · English / Korean UI — follows your browser's language setting ■ Latest · Standalone player — embed a tour on a page and visitors replay it step by step with no extension installed; same-origin pages navigate directly, other origins continue based on the host's config · Export without thumbnails — save a lighter -lite JSON without the preview images, ideal for emailing or committing to a repo; replay and import are identical · Undo, redo & format painter — step every panel edit back and forward with Ctrl+Z / Ctrl+Shift+Z, copy one annotation's whole style onto the same kind in a single move, and copy-paste to duplicate fast · Remote Library — host tours in a public GitHub repo and teammates pick one from the popup's Remote Library tab to play; one click saves a copy to their own library · Screen recording in a separate window — a tour that moves across pages records as one continuous video, your narration and voice on a single track, with a "Created with Manuscript" watermark ■ Runtime bridge Drop a one-line manuscript-bridge.js into any host page and drive replay over postMessage. Embed tours in your own docs, marketing pages, or internal dashboards. ■ Who it's for · DevRel and Developer Advocacy — API, SDK, and CLI walkthroughs managed like code · Customer Success and Solutions Engineers — per-customer onboarding kept in git · Product Managers — executive and sales demos for new features · Internal IT — ERP and internal-tool manuals that stay in sync with the UI ■ Good to know · Current version v0.8.1. The core is stable; refinements land as users send in feedback. · Doesn't run on browser-internal pages (chrome://, edge://) or the web stores themselves (browser policy). · Depth-1 same-origin iframes are fully supported; nested and cross-origin iframes are partial. · Everything stays on your computer — chrome.storage.local plus the JSON files you export. Nothing ever leaves your machine. Contact: zendy00@gmail.com
Details
- Version0.8.1
- UpdatedJune 7, 2026
- Size2.12MiB
- Languages2 languages
- DeveloperWebsite
Email
zendy00@gmail.com - Non-traderThis developer has not identified itself as a trader. For consumers in the European Union, please note that consumer rights do not apply to contracts between you and this developer.
Privacy
This developer declares that your data is
- Not being sold to third parties, outside of the approved use cases
- Not being used or transferred for purposes that are unrelated to the item's core functionality
- Not being used or transferred to determine creditworthiness or for lending purposes